Great Experience with Feickert Protractor


After years of using other setup tools, I finally broke down and bought the Dr. Feickert Protractor.  I couldn't be happier. 

I highly recommend this unit for great design, construction, ease of use, and precision of setup.  I'm at the point in this hobby where I buy stuff and am not afraid to find that something makes no difference or the difference it makes is not to my liking.  The Feickert did not change the overall sonic character of my table/cart.  What it clearly did do was make imaging and soundstage more apparent (stand out) and it sounds like more information is coming through because I can hear more decay and faint sounds than before. 

If anyone is within driving distance of Chicagoland, I'd be happy to lend it out so others could benefit.  

Before the Feickert I was using Mobile Fidelity's Geo Disc and I had to sight the pivot point with an alignment bar on the Geo Disc.  I got pretty close (assuming the Feickert is more accurate), as I was within 2mm.  I'll rest assured knowing that I'm running things closer to perfect for sound quality and wear.

Old thread, I need a tool to align different cartridges on different tonearms. From my searches apparently the Feickert protractor is very good specifically with P2S distances, not so good with cart alignment, the Smartractor although more expensive allows you to adjust long tonearms and the cartridge with better precision, but it lacks Stevenson's alignment which most japanese tonearms (the ones I will be using) "required",  I said required because I understand you could perfectly use Lofgren to align these tonearms with average best outer and inner alignment.I would love to hear your opinions on protractors so I can make a good decision.
